What Hail Damage Looks Like on Salem Roofs

Most homeowners in Salem have no idea a hail event damaged their roof. The evidence isn't visible from the ground. Roof lines on many of Salem's older homes near the historic districts aren't visible from the street either.

Our inspectors document granule displacement at impact points that creates bare spots. We look for soft bruising depressions that indicate fractured mat fibers. We look for cracked or split shingles on steep slope areas.

We also check for denting on soft metal like gutters, flashing, and AC units. Then we check pipe boot flashings and ridge cap shingles for cracks. Any combination of these indicators on a single event is grounds for a legitimate insurance claim in Ohio.

Why the First Adjuster Estimate Is Almost Always Low

Insurance adjusters working for your carrier are employees or contractors whose job is to minimize claim payouts within policy limits. The first estimate they produce is a starting position, not a final settlement.

It commonly omits overhead and profit, plus code upgrade requirements for drip edge and ventilation. It also skips matching provisions for discontinued shingle lines and depreciation recovery you're entitled to collect.

Hail damage on asphalt shingles is often not visible from the ground. Look for granules accumulating in gutters or downspouts after a storm. Soft bruising or depressions on shingle surfaces show up under raking light. Dents appear on soft metals like gutters, flashing, and AC units. Cracked caulk on penetrations is another indicator. Most homeowners insurance policies set a filing deadline for storm damage claims. One year from the date of loss is common. Some carriers require notice within a much shorter window, sometimes 30 to 90 days, specifically for wind or hail damage. The longer you wait, the more the carrier can argue the damage was pre-existing. They may call it maintenance neglect rather than storm damage. Carriers weigh weather claims differently than at-fault claims. Any claim can still affect your premium or renewal. The impact varies by carrier and by your claims history. Ask your agent how a claim would be rated on your policy before you file. That said, multiple claims in a short period can affect your policy status.
